Product Data Sheet

X-34

Catalog No. A24964

main product photo
X-34 is a lipophilic fluorescent derivative of Congo red, characterized by its bright yellow-green fluorescence. It selectively stains neuritic and diffuse plaques, neurofibrillary tangles, neuropil threads, and cerebrovascular amyloid in brain tissue. This reagent is widely utilized in research focused on Alzheimer's disease to facilitate the study of these key pathological features.
Chemical Information
Catalog NumA24964
M. Wt402.40
FormulaC24H18O6
Purity>98%
Storageat -20 °C 3 years (powder form); at -20 °C 6 months (Solution base)
CAS No.215294-98-7
Synonyms
SMILESO=C(O)C1=C(O)C=CC(/C=C/C2=CC=C(/C=C/C3=CC(C(O)=O)=C(O)C=C3)C=C2)=C1
